Tools

Car locksmiths who cut keys are equipped with a range of tools available to deal with a variety of situations. They can make use of these tools to cut new keys, program smart keys, or even repair the ignition in case it has been damaged. They also have lockout tools that allow them to enter vehicles without damaging the lock. They then can get their customers back in the car quickly and efficiently.

The most crucial tools used by an auto locksmith are a lockout kit, a set slim jims, and an electronic cloning device. The automotive lockout kit comes with an instrument to create a gap between the door and frame, which is then used to wedge open the lock. The kit also includes lubricant to make picking the lock simpler. A slim jim is a small piece of spring steel with the proper designs cut into it to grip the locking mechanism in the vehicle.

A device that duplicates a transponder may be programmed for a specific vehicle. This is especially useful in the event that your keys are lost or stolen. These devices can be expensive, up to $3,000 but they're extremely durable and easy-to-use. These are available at many hardware stores as well as on the internet.

Modern car keys are encoded with computer chips, compared to old-fashioned locks which contain a code printed on the keys. This means that they must be programmed to work with the vehicle of the owner, which requires special equipment and software. To do this, a locksmith has to first obtain the appropriate programming protocols for a particular car model. There are several companies that manufacture these special tools, including Advanced Diagnostics (AD). They market their products under a variety of names, such as T-Code Pro, Codeseeker, and MVP-Pro.

After the technician has programmed a key, they must verify that it functions properly. If not, they'll need to go through the process again. It could be a lengthy and expensive process. Therefore, it's important that an automotive locksmith is equipped with the right tools to do this job.

Rates

The cost paid by auto locksmiths for keys to cars varies dependent on the service. Basic services, such as unlocking a car, are priced between $50 and $100 However, other services are more expensive. For instance, replacing the locks on a door can cost up to $150. Most locksmiths charge per hour and therefore longer projects can increase the cost of the work.

It is crucial to know how rates are determined to select the most reliable and affordable locksmith. Some scammers try to take advantage of people in need by charging excessively or employing bait and switch techniques. You should always ask for a quote over the phone and confirm that the locksmith's license and accredited. Also, they should be licensed, accredited, and.

Another factor to consider is the time of day. Emergency services are typically more expensive, particularly if they are required outside of normal business times.
